Molly loves human food, and she has a habit of hovering around whenever food is being consumed in the house. Thankfully she’s not very aggressive. A typical mealtime sees me sitting on the couch, watching bad television with a plate of food balanced on my knees, and as a response to my habit, Molly’s version of begging involves one of two behaviors. Sometimes she sits on the nearby footrest and watches me eat from a distance of about six inches. Other times she paces back and forth in front of my feet, rubbing against my shins on each pass, her tail flicking dangerously close to my plate. Apparently she must believe these behaviors are ingratiating, and since I do not tend to discourage them I suppose I must in fact be encouraging them.

Oh, and also, I always give her my leftovers.

If cheese, milk, or meat are involved in even the tiniest of amounts, she’s sure to devour whatever human-food handouts I offer. I should mention that the milk is usually rice milk and the burgers are usually veggie burgers — but Molly loves ’em all.
